The Insightful Leader Live: Helping Your Team (and Yourself) Manage Stress

The last few years have been incredibly stressful. Often this stress is exacerbated by gaps between how people want to live and how they actually live. But there are concrete things that managers can do to help their teams (and themselves) be intentional about prioritizing the right activities, reducing their own anxiety in the process. In this complimentary webinar, clinical professor of entrepreneurship, author, and venture capitalist Carter Cast will share a variety of tools and strategies that organizations can use to help employees maintain good balance in their lives and their work.

Carter Cast is the Michael S. and Mary Sue Shannon Clinical Professor of Entrepreneurship at the Kellogg School of Management. Formerly CEO of Walmart.com, Cast joined the faculty of Kellogg in 2011, and has since received the Impact Award from his students six times, the Sidney J. Levy Award for teaching excellence in 2018 and 2020, and a nomination for Professor of the Year five times.
